Abstract
We theoretically investigate the spin-wave spin current induced by the spin Seebeck effect in magnonic spin tunneling junctions (MSTJs) for arbitrary magnetization directions. We show that the MSTJ functions as a tunable spin Seebeck diodein which the tunneling spin current can be turned on and off with high efficiency by controlling the magnetization direction.
